Ismachiah
Man living at the time of Divided Monarchy
A man living at the time of Divided Monarchy, only mentioned at 2Ch.31.13;
only referred to as Ismachiah (יִסְמַכְיָהוּ).
Strong's Definition
Jismakjah, an Israelite
Derivation: from H5564 (סָמַךְ) and H3050 (יָהּ); Jah will sustain;
KJV Usage: Ismachiah.
Outline of Biblical Usage
Ismachiah = "Jehovah sustains"
1) a Levite and overseer of the offerings during the revival in the time of king Hezekiah
